What are the options for accessing in-person banking services in Poyntelle, given its rural location?

Due to Poyntelle's small, rural nature, there are no physical bank branches located directly within the town. Residents typically travel to nearby towns for in-person services. The closest branches for the top local institutions are Wayne Bank in Lakewood (approx. 15-minute drive), Honesdale National Bank in Honesdale (approx. 25-minute drive), and Allied Services Federal Credit Union in Scranton (approx. 45-minute drive). Many residents also rely heavily on online and mobile banking, as well as ATM networks, for their day-to-day banking needs.

How can I access cash or make deposits without a local bank branch in Poyntelle?

While Poyntelle lacks a traditional bank branch, you have several options. Wayne Bank and Honesdale National Bank ATMs can be found in surrounding towns like Honesdale and Lakewood. For cash deposits, you would need to visit a branch ATM or a shared branch location if you are a member of Allied Services Federal Credit Union. Many local businesses may also offer cashback with a debit card purchase. For check deposits, using your bank's mobile check deposit feature through their app is the most convenient solution.

What should I consider when choosing a bank for a seasonal or vacation home in Poyntelle?

For seasonal residents, digital banking capabilities are crucial. You'll want a bank with a robust online and mobile platform for managing your accounts remotely. Wayne Bank and Honesdale National Bank offer these services and have local branches for the times you are in the area. Allied Services Federal Credit Union may be a good choice if you value a member-owned structure, but check their membership eligibility. Also, inquire about fee structures for accounts that might see lower activity during the off-season and ensure the bank has a wide ATM network to avoid out-of-network fees.

How do I handle notary services or safe deposit boxes living in Poyntelle?

Notary services are typically available at the bank branches in nearby towns. You can call ahead to a Wayne Bank branch in Lakewood or a Honesdale National Bank branch in Honesdale to confirm a notary's availability. For safe deposit boxes, you will need to rent one at a physical branch location. The closest options would be the same branches in Lakewood or Honesdale. It's important to factor in the travel time to these locations when you need to access your box or get a document notarized. Some local law offices or town halls in the region may also offer notary services.

For a different kind of personalized service, consider Allied Services Federal Credit Union. As a credit union, it operates as a not-for-profit financial cooperative owned by its members. This often translates to lower fees, more competitive loan rates on vehicles or boats, and higher dividends on savings accounts. Membership is typically based on a common bond, which for Allied Services includes employment with certain area employers or simply living, working, or worshiping in Wayne County—making most Poyntelle residents eligible.
